Margaret “Peg” Enoch, 96, of Brilliant, OH, passed away Tuesday April 21, 2020 at Gables Care Center in Hopedale with her daughter by her side.
She was born June 7, 1923 in Fishertown, PA, a daughter of the late Enos Eli Blackburn, Sr. and Garnett (Barr) Blackburn. In addition to her parents, she was preceded in death by her husband, Andrew Enoch; a son, Joseph Eli “Joe” Enoch; two brothers, Enos Eli Blackburn, Jr. and Jason “Jim” Blackburn; and three sisters, Grace Kindel, Amy Edwards and Louise Blackburn.
Peg graduated from Earlham College with a Bachelor’s degree in Education and was retired from the former Brilliant High School where she taught Home Economics and Physical Education. She was an active member of the Brilliant Presbyterian Church, teaching Sunday School for many years and she was an Elder, Deacon and head of the Womens Service Committee. She played the piano and was a member of the Brilliant Fire Department Auxiliary. Peg sewed clothing for Tender Loving Care Children Ministries and has made over 1,000 dresses, boys outfits and crochet purses.
